01What is this vulnerability?

An Integer-based buffer overflow vulnerability in the SonicOS via IPSec allows a remote attacker in specific conditions to cause Denial of Service (DoS) and potentially execute arbitrary code by sending a specially crafted IKEv2 payload.

02Affected products

VendorProductVersions
SonicWallSonicOS6.5.4.4-44v-21-2395 and older versions, 7.0.1-5151 and older versions, 7.1.1-7051 and older versions
